Concord, California, sits east of the San Francisco Bay, and like many Bay Area cities, it has a mix of older and newer homes. What happens if chimney issues in Concord are left too long? Small problems can quickly escalate into costly repairs. For example, a minor crack in the flue liner might seem insignificant, but it can allow heat to reach the chimney structure, posing a fire risk. Similarly, a small leak around the chimney base could lead to water damage in your attic or walls. These issues can also affect your home's indoor air quality. If your fireplace or wood stove isn't venting properly, carbon monoxide could be backing up into your home. This is a serious health hazard. Recognizing the signs is key. Are you noticing smoke in your house when you use the fireplace? Do you see water stains around the chimney? Is there crumbling mortar or loose bricks on the exterior? These are all indicators that professional attention is needed. When you call for a chimney repair estimate, several variables influence the total. The height of your chimney and how easily we can reach the roof play a big part. The specific materials needed—whether it’s custom brick matching, stainless steel liners, or specialized mortar—also affect your final bill. If there is hidden internal damage like crumbling flue tiles or structural shifting, that requires more labor and specialized equipment than a simple exterior patch. We always evaluate the extent of the wear and tear to give you a clear picture of what’s needed to keep your home safe.
Staying on top of chimney maintenance is the best way to keep repair bills manageable. If you catch small cracks or minor mortar erosion early, you avoid the high costs of a complete chimney tear-down. Chimney flashing repair companies near you in Concord specialize in the metal or material that seals the joint between your chimney and the roof. This critical component prevents water intrusion. If your flashing is damaged, rusted, or improperly installed, it can lead to leaks inside your home. These experts ensure a watertight seal, protecting your chimney and attic.
Chimney cleaning repair near you in Concord is typically recommended annually, especially if you use your fireplace regularly. The cleaning removes flammable creosote buildup. If the inspection during cleaning reveals cracks in the liner, damaged bricks, or other issues, repairs will be suggested. This ensures your chimney remains safe and efficient for heating your home.

Chimney liner repair near you in Concord focuses on the protective inner layer of your chimney. This liner prevents heat from damaging the chimney structure and stops flammable creosote from igniting surrounding materials. Repairs might involve patching cracks or, in more severe cases, a full reline. This is a vital safety component of your chimney system.
